backend 168
- DB接続プール vs リクエストごと生成・破棄の使い分け
- gRPCの特性と用途 - RESTとの違い・SaaSでの使いどころ
- [Faraday]複数項目をフィルターする
- [Ruby]rbenvのinstall listにRubyバージョンが存在しない
- [Activerecord] add_columnで追加したカラムを更新してもdown時にエラーにならない
- [Ruby]mysql2 gemのインストールがエラーになる
- [Rails]外部キー制約違反を一時的に無効にする
- BundlerでgemをインストールしようとするとOpenSSL系でエラーが発生する
- モデルのデータをCSVで移送する方法
- Active Storageでファイルを複製したい
- ActiveRecordのbeginless rangeとendless range
- ActiveRecord::AttributeMethods::BeforeTypeCast モジュール
- Gemのバージョンアップ手順書
- マイクロサービス化は本当に難しい を読んで
- POROとは
- [Ruby]delegateメソッドの使い方
- Backlogのプロジェクト間の移行
- 類似するRuby Gemの利用状況を比較するサイト
- [GraphQL] 複数エラーを返す方法
- [Sentry] 別スレッドの値を参照する
- RailsでセッションIDからユーザーデータを確認する
- Goで関数の外にポインタを渡す
- RailsでEnumのマッピングエラーを簡単に解決する方法がない
- Goで「no such tool compile」エラーが出る
- GORMでモデルのstructをwhereに使うと動かない
- Goで時間を比較する際の注意点
- GoでVS Codeのデバッグ機能を使う
- Goのrangeループで変数に異なるポインタを割り当てる
- Activejobでリトライされた場合でも初回時と変わらない値知りたい
- Serverlessでdeployをする際に必要な権限
- railsの環境変数を変えたい
- ローカルで開発でコントローラーなどの修正が反映されない
- 更新を行う前に特定の属性に変更があった場合にチェックを行うスマートな方法
- ロックとトランザクションの検証
- 可逆式で暗号化を実装してみた
- 可逆式、不可逆式で暗号化したい
- interactorで引数チェックを行いたい
- active_model_serializersでネストが深いreferencesが無視される
- railsでサブドメイン間でsessionを共有しないようにする
- API設計で参考になるサイト
- Railsでサービス層を作る際に参考にしたサイト
- rspecのcontrollerとrequestのタイプ違い
- factorybotで関連テーブルの作成を簡易に行なっているのに引数を渡したい
- ActiveRecordが発行するSQLをHookしたい
- ShrineでS3にアップロードする際のmetadataを正しく設定する
- rails consoleで画像をダウンロードしようとすると、No such file or directoryエラーが発生する
- gormのデフォルトで作成される項目で検索をしたい
- structの名前を取得する
- ActiveRecordでbulk insert とupdateしたい
- golangでランダム値を算出
- ginで困ったこと
- Active jobのretryの検証
- Shrineで画像の入れ替え
- bundle install時に使用するportを指定したい
- 構造体(struct)をソートする
- 日付のゾーンをutcからjstに変換
- annotateが動かない
- 実行されたmiddlewareをロギングしたい
- Shrineで外部の画像のURLからストレージ(S3など)にアップロードしたい
- rspecでよく見た書き方
- Active Jobが失敗した場合のリトライについてテストする
- 時間を操作してテストを実行したい
- インスタンス変数のメソッドをstubにしたい
- JSONをオブジェクトとしてパースしたい
- golangのlogのフォーマットを設定したい
- initializeの中でdefine_methodを使用したい
- asc、descが混在したソートをしたい
- Serializerで特定のfieldだけを出力したい
- railsのrouteでidを必要としないルーティングを追加したい
- rspecでエラーテストが失敗する
- with_optionsでスッキリ
- Omniauthのsetupをテストしたい
- rubyでランダムな文字列を生成したい
- omniauthのTwitterプロバイダーのauthキーをコントローラーで設定
- omniauthのTwitterプロバイダーのoptionsを動的に変更する
- Middlewareをテストしたい
- railsのログにタグづけしたい
- railsのipメソッドとremove_ipメソッドの違い
- RSpec/MultipleExpectationsを回避
- メソッドの取得の仕方
- 修正したファイルのみチェック
- railsのenumから値を取得したい
- Rubyで処理速度の平均を計測したい
- リクエストのremote_ipを変更してテストしたい
- コントローラーのテストで例外が発生してテストが失敗する
- docker上のpry-byebugにショートカットを設定したい
- ロケールファイルをサービス毎に分割したい
- 削除処理を呼び出し時にActionController::InvalidAuthenticityTokenが発生
- Docker上のcapistranoから別途立てたローカルサーバにアクセス
- rspecでテストをまとめる
- application.rb内でI18nを使用すると翻訳できない
- Sentryのtips
- rspecでスタブを使用
- RSpecのit_behaves_likeとは
- グローバルにインストールしたgemの削除
- macにrbenvをインストール
- Dockerコンテナ内でgulpのファイル監視を動かす
- 文字の一致率を計算するライブラリ
- golangのtips
- モデルの値を正規化する独自クラス
- rubyの正規表現
- 文字コードの16進数を得たい
- 文字コードを知りたい
- railsでissue(バグ)のあげ方
- jbuilderを使用するとレスポンスが空になる
- railsで重複送信を防ぐ調査の知見
- SchemaSpyでER図を出力できない
- phpで配列をechoで出力したい
- kickboxのアカウントを消す依頼をした
- rubyのリリースバージョンを確認
- 旧字体を登録する際にエラーが発生する
- minitestでprivateメソッドをテスト
- gulp4を使用する際に参考にしたサイト
- 本日の範囲を取得したい
- `Style/ClassVars` でクラス変数の誤りを指摘される
- railsからmysqlにアクセスできない
- railsでリレーションカラムにIDを自動で挿入
- rails向けのnginxコンフの一例
- urlヘルパーでホストを指定
- taskでカスタムのloggerで出力したい
- ひらがな、カタカナを小文字から大文字に変換
- validationで空の場合は、formatを確認させたくない
- undefined method `before_validation'が発生
- ActionMailでmailを実行しない場合は、NullMailが返却される
- 濁点、半濁点の文字を取得
- クラス内でselfメソッドをクラス名を指定せず呼び出したい
- 日付計算
- activerecord-importで一括してupsert
- hoge_path とヘルパーを使用したいが、アクションの部分がわからない
- has_manyな関係でも条件を設定できる
- Activerecordの条件にis not nullを設定
- gretelのconfigの自動リロードをdevelopment以外の環境で有効にしたい
- stub_any_instanceのproc内でNoMethodError: undefined method `assert'
- 意味のない継承を構造体に置き換える
- dockerでrails consoleする際の問題解消
- ActiveRecordの結果を配列に変換
- pom.xmlに記述するpowermockの依存関係
- rubyで構造体を使いたい
- ::ClassNameの意味
- rake taskのテスト
- factory botでユニークな値を設定
- mockの使い方
- Minitestで"No more expects available for :something_method"が発生
- minitestで意図的にraise
- HTMLエスケープせずに変数を出力
- バリデーションのエラーを全て取得したい
- phpで8系に接続する際に注意すること
- brewでmysqlをインストールしたら、mysqlのgemがインストールできない&mysqlで何も実行できない
- rootでrbenvを操作する
- 定数を変更してテスト
- ログに色(コード)をつけない
- キャメルケースからスネークケースに変換
- 指定のフォルダ内のファイル数を一定に保つ
- Railsのキャッシュ機構を使う
- 除外テーブルとの結合
- 制御文字を取り除く
- 簡易デバッグ用
- rubyとrailsのバージョンアップ
- テーブルへデータの追加、検索
- APIのステータスコード
- エラーの詳細を表示
- railsを動かしたら、coffee-railsでエラーが発生
- express(4系)を起動するまで
- viewでformから生データを取得する
- PropelでCriteriaから生のSQLを出力したい
- RubyでGoogleplayのレシートを照合する
- link_toで囲みたい
- RAILSの"-D"オプションでのデーモン化でCSS、JSが読み込まれない。